We pick the finest free and open source PDF libraries.
Read moreTag: library
CamlPDF – OCaml library for reading, writing and modifying PDF files
CamlPDF is an OCaml library for reading, writing and modifying PDF files.
Read morexhtml2pdf – HTML to PDF converter using Python
xhtml2pdf is a HTML to PDF converter using Python, the ReportLab Toolkit, html5lib and pypdf.
Read morePDFio – PDF read/write library
PDFio is a simple C library for reading and writing PDF files.
Read morePDFsharp – .NET library for processing PDF files
PDFsharp is a .NET library for processing PDF files.
Read morePDFKit – PDF generation library
PDFKit is a PDF document generation library for Node and the browser that makes creating complex, multi-page, printable documents easy.
Read moreLeaflet – JavaScript library for mobile-friendly interactive maps
Leaflet is a hugely popular JavaScript library for mobile-friendly interactive maps.
Read moreCapyPDF – library for generating PDF files
CapyPDF is a fully color managed PDF generation library written in C++. It aims to be very low level.
Read morepdf-lib – Create and modify PDF documents in any JavaScript environment
pdf-lib lets you create and modify PDF documents in any JavaScript environment. Written in TypeScript, published under the MIT license.
Read moreTCPDF – PHP class for generating PDF documents
TCPDF is a PHP library for generating PDF documents on-the-fly. TCPDF is free and open source software. Written by Nicola Asuni.
Read morelibHaru – library for generating PDF files
libHaru is a library for generating PDF files. libHaru is free and open source software published under the zlib license.
Read moreApache PDFBox – library for working with PDF documents
The Apache PDFBox library is an open source Java tool for working with PDF documents. PDFBox is free and open source software.
Read moreOpenPDF – Java library for creating and editing PDF files
OpenPDF is a Java library for creating and editing PDF files with a LGPL and MPL open source license. Fork of iText 4.
Read moreApache FOP – print formatter driven by XSL formatting objects
Apache FOP (Formatting Object Processor) is a print formatter driven by XSL formatting objects (XSL-FO) and an output independent formatter.
Read morePoppler – library for rendering PDF files, and examining or modifying their structure
Poppler is a PDF rendering library based on the xpdf-3.0 code base. Poppler comes with multiple frontends (APIs): cpp, glib and qt5.
Read more